Our first stop is Doi Inthanon, Thailand’s highest mountain at 2,565 meters (8,415 feet) above sea level. The summit offers breathtaking panoramic views, especially in the early morning when mist blankets the valleys below. Explore the Ang Ka Nature Trail, a short but scenic mossy forest walk, home to rare plants, wild orchids, and a cool climate during the rainy season. Visit the shrine honoring King Inthawichayanon, for whom the mountain is named. Enjoy a short nature walk leading to a scenic viewing platform.

Twin Royal Pagodas (King & Queen Pagodas) The King and Queen Pagodas, also known as Naphamethinidon & Naphaphonphumisiri, were built to honor the 60th birthdays of King Rama IX and Queen Sirikit. Located near the summit, they are surrounded by beautifully landscaped gardens and offer some of the best panoramic views in the park. Inside, you’ll find intricate Buddhist murals and statues depicting religious and historical stories. Tip: Dress modestly when visiting temples and wear comfortable walking shoes.

Visit a Karen Hill Tribe Village The Karen people are one of the most well-known hill tribes in Northern Thailand, famous for their traditional way of life and intricate weaving techniques. Learn about their sustainable farming practices, handwoven textiles, and daily life. Many Karen communities in Doi Inthanon are known for growing organic coffee—some tours even offer a chance to taste freshly brewed Hill Tribe coffee. This visit provides cultural insight into a way of life that has been preserved for generations.

Sirithan Waterfall A beautiful multi-tiered waterfall fed by the Mae Klang River, named in honor of Queen Sirikit. Surrounded by lush greenery, it offers a peaceful atmosphere, perfect for relaxation.

Wachirathan Waterfall One of the most powerful waterfalls in Doi Inthanon National Park, cascading down a granite cliff from a height of about 80 meters (260 feet). Famous for its misty rainbows on sunny days, making it a picture-perfect spot. Easily accessible via a well-maintained walking path
